Lindall Residence. Material: glass. Size: 4" W. x 5" L. x 1/16" D. Description: glass plate image: two-story Lindall House in Waseca; Victorian style, attic leaded glass windows, multi-level roof, wrap around front porch; bicycle leaning up against front porch; front and side view of house. Lindall Residence, 819 3rd Avenue, N.E., Waseca; located on 3rd Avenue N.E., just west of the Aughenbaugh home.
Lloyd Peterson was an electrician. The glass-plate negatives came into Peterson's possession from his wife's cousin, Gertrude Lewer whose father was August Frisk. Frisk lived next to Charles Hawkes and did handy work for him. The negatives probably belonged to the Hawkes family.
